Stupid Decisions posted:Not sure if I am missing something but none of the big churches or longhouses seem to have ways to sneak in? Just did two missions that asked me to assisinate targets but the only way to get to them was breaking down the front door and charging in. Enjoying the raids but sometimes want to do a bit of climbing and sneaking as well. Two things that are easy to miss: Windows can be broken. If a window has black bars in a + along it then you can't go inside through it even if it is broken but if it doesn't then you can just hop in. There is usually at least one in every church. Keep an eye out for breakable wood when sneaking into longhouses. It's easy to overlook
